Gorillaz, Kraftwerk and Nick Cave & the Bad Seeds lead the headliners for All Points East 2022.
The event returns to east London’s Victoria Park for two editions in 2022: August 19 – 20 and August 25 – 28.
Other headliners include Tame Impala, The Chemical Brothers, Disclosure and The National, with IDLES, James Blake, Caroline Polachek, Michael Kiwanuka, Fleet Foxes and more also set to appear.

All Points East took place over the August Bank Holiday weekend this year, after the coronavirus pandemic forced the cancellation of its 2020 event.
